#111243 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#111243 is composed of 6.7% red, 7.1% green and 26.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.6% cyan, 73.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 73.7% black. It has a hue angle of 238.8 degrees, a saturation of 59.5% and a lightness of 16.5%. #111243 color hex could be obtained by blending #222486 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

#111243 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#111243 has RGB values of R:17, G:18, B:67 and CMYK values of C:0.75, M:0.73, Y:0, K:0.74. Its decimal value is 1118787.

Shades and Tints of #111243
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010104 is the darkest color, while #f4f4f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#111243
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#28282c is the less saturated color, while #010253 is the most saturated one.
